Output 51dadd3f19a9712b5bee12013ca5b5e214384794a59b8fc931f74fe25fdca0d1:1

value
9689604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4f834ac85739f619267207e4415fd756ee546d3 OP_EQUAL
address
3M76WrGDcKW56YEWbwxazm3yt9Cvp691fb
transaction
51dadd3f19a9712b5bee12013ca5b5e214384794a59b8fc931f74fe25fdca0d1
spent
true